How AI Agents Improve Marketing Campaign Optimization

How AI Agents Improve Marketing Campaign Optimization

You’ve probably been there—juggling multiple HubSpot campaigns, swimming in performance data, and still missing chances to make timely adjustments. Emails go out, ads stay live, and the numbers change daily—but you don’t find out what’s underperforming until it’s too late to fix it. Valuable leads cool off, and your conversion rates dip.

Sure, you’re automating emails, workflows, and maybe even lead scoring. But when it comes to actively managing live campaigns, the work too often grinds to a halt. Clicking between dashboards, export sheets, and A/B results takes time—time you rarely have during high-volume launches.

That’s where AI agents come in. These intelligent, always-on systems can optimize your campaigns inside HubSpot by interpreting performance data, adapting tactics midstream, and triggering the right actions before opportunities slip away.

In this guide, you’ll get a detailed look into how AI agents operate inside HubSpot, how to configure them, where they fit into your existing workflows, and how they drive better outcomes across marketing and sales. You’ll also see which mistakes to avoid, how to monitor performance, and how to roll these systems out with confidence.

How AI Agents Improve Marketing Campaign Optimization in HubSpot

AI agents in HubSpot are like digital collaborators—they monitor, evaluate, and act based on live marketing performance. Embedded across your automation and CRM features, these agents can follow engagement patterns, predict what your audience will do next, and recalibrate campaigns in near real time.

In your HubSpot portal, AI agents live in tools such as Workflows, Campaigns, Custom Code Actions, and the Operations Hub. They process signals from your campaigns and CRM, then respond with changes or recommendations. 

That might mean dialing up specific email variants, flagging high-intent leads, or tweaking your segmentation based on recent behavior.

HubSpot is also layering AI into native features such as the Content Assistant, Chatflows, and CRM enrichment tools. But you don’t have to wait for native updates—external AI agents can already plug into your system via custom APIs or Operations Hub integrations.

The result: smarter, faster feedback loops that optimize campaigns day to day—not just at weekly check-ins or quarter-end reviews.

How It Works Under the Hood

Think of an AI agent as your always-on feedback loop. It’s constantly checking campaign performance against expected goals, interpreting behavioral signals, and deciding what to adjust or prioritize.

Here’s what the agent typically reviews:

  • Engagement data like email opens, click-throughs, and time spent on core landing pages
  • CRM benchmarks including lifecycle stage, deal progression speed, and lead scoring thresholds
  • Campaign metrics such as cost per conversion and lead source attribution
  • Contextual inputs such as device usage or referring channel behavior

And here’s what it can output:

  • Automatically shifting a contact’s lifecycle stage when engagement spikes
  • Prioritizing deals that show intent signals, like multiple pricing page visits
  • Routing contacts into a different nurture track if an email sequence underperforms

Inside HubSpot, you’ll build the logic for this system using:

  • Custom code actions in Operations Hub to integrate external AI tools and return real-time feedback
  • Workflow branches based on updated properties or triggered conditions
  • Campaign performance API data to feed external engines and bring insights back into HubSpot
  • Task creation and alerts so your team knows when to intervene manually

It’s also smart to configure response thresholds and parameter weights. That way, your AI agent knows what really matters—and you maintain control over what gets adjusted and when.

Main Uses Inside HubSpot

AI agents shine when you apply them to decisions that require speed, adaptability, and pattern recognition. Here are three high-value use cases where AI drives real results inside HubSpot:

Lead Scoring and Nurture Optimization

Purpose: Deliver smarter marketing sequences based on behavior and lifecycle stage.
Why it matters: Manual segmentation doesn’t scale past a few hundred contacts. AI ensures each lead receives messaging that reflects where they are in the journey.

Example:
Inside Marketing Hub, trigger a workflow when a contact becomes a new lead. Use if/then conditions to detect behaviors like “viewed pricing” or “opened three emails in a week.” An AI agent can then personalize the subject line and copy to focus on product features for hot leads, or educational content for colder ones. You stay relevant—without writing multiple versions manually.

Campaign Budget and Channel Reallocation

Purpose: Make more nimble spending decisions based on real-time data.
Why it matters: Budget shifts can lag weeks behind their ideal timing—often because you’re working from monthly summaries.

Example:
An AI agent reviews daily channel performance from platforms like Meta or LinkedIn. If a campaign crosses your cost-per-lead limit, the agent posts an alert in HubSpot campaign notes recommending spend reduction. Simultaneously, it flags better-performing channels and recommends expanding your investment.

No jumping into platform dashboards. No waiting on end-of-month pivots. You make nimble spending decisions armed with evidence.

Email Experimentation and Content Improvement

Purpose: Continuously adapt email messaging based on performance.
Why it matters: A/B tests help you iterate—but they’re static. An AI agent keeps that loop moving constantly, reacting to real-world engagement shifts.

Example:
The agent monitors engagement across your email nurture series. When it detects that subject line formulas are losing steam, it suggests alternates using HubSpot’s Content Assistant or a connected AI model. You approve the top options, deploy new versions, and the agent tracks the results.

No spreadsheet of test outcomes needed. And you avoid flatlining open rates while waiting on the next “scheduled” test.

Common Setup Errors and Wrong Assumptions

It’s easy to fall into traps when building out AI-driven systems inside HubSpot. Here’s where most teams go wrong—and how to avoid each pitfall:

Mistake: Using Incomplete Data Sources

Fix: Connect both marketing engagement and sales conversion data to your AI inputs using custom properties or bidirectional association logic.

Mistake: Over-automating Without Oversight

Fix: Layer in internal reviews using task creation or notification workflows before major updates take effect.

Mistake: Missing Performance Boundaries

Fix: Establish metric thresholds for conversion rates and engagement levels so the AI can actually tell what’s working.

Mistake: Ignoring HubSpot’s API Limits

Fix: Use batched updates and embed logic within Operations Hub when possible to reduce unnecessary calls.

Step-by-Step Setup or Use Guide

Ready to put AI agents to work inside your HubSpot instance? Follow this step-by-step process to get started cleanly:

Step 1: Identify a single campaign or workflow to optimize

Choose a focused use case—like improving click rates in a nurture sequence—so the agent’s impact is easy to measure.

Step 2: Define the specific HubSpot properties you’ll track

For example, “Contact Click Rate,” “AI Engagement Score,” or “Probability to Convert.”

Step 3: Build your AI model or automation logic

This could be a simple scoring system or a custom AI model built in Python and connected via API.

Step 4: Create a custom property to receive the AI output

Use labels like “AI Engagement Recommendation” so actions can respond to clear outcomes.

Step 5: Create or edit your HubSpot workflow

Trigger it on changes to the custom property, then guide next steps based on values returned by the AI.

Step 6: Add a custom code action or webhook in the workflow

This allows HubSpot to send performance data out for AI analysis and record the results back inside your CRM.

Step 7: Build conditional logic branches

For example: “If AI Engagement Score is above 0.8, move the contact to high-priority nurture.” If lower, pause or rescore later.

Step 8: Run a live test with a small group

Verify that property updates flow properly, AI inputs are accurate, and the CRM logic is responding as expected.

Once you’re confident in accuracy, expand it across campaigns and scale as needed.

Measuring Results in HubSpot

You built the system—now prove it’s delivering better results. HubSpot gives you the tools to track effectiveness with precision if you know what to measure.

Here’s where to look:

  • Conversion lift: Compare pre- and post-AI campaign performance to confirm improvements.
  • Engagement quality: Use HubSpot’s Performance tab to monitor trend lines in open and click rates.
  • CRM property accuracy: Dive into the property history view to confirm AI agents are updating values appropriately.
  • Workflow effectiveness: Track completions, branch paths, and bottleneck points across AI-driven workflows.
  • Revenue impact: Use the Revenue Attribution tool to measure if contacts influenced by AI outputs close quicker or in higher volume.

Inside your dashboards, create:

  • A comparison chart showing performance of “AI-optimized” campaigns vs. traditional ones
  • A rolling trend graph of “average engagement score” over time
  • A tracker highlighting workflow errors, with alerts for misconfigured logic

Don’t let your AI system drift—regular analysis ensures it adapts with your strategy and improves the right metrics.

Short Example That Ties It Together

You launch a six-part email nurture sequence. Early engagement is strong, but opens drop sharply after the third message. Manually testing every subject line feels unmanageable.

Here’s how you fix it:

  • You create a custom HubSpot property called “AI Engagement Recommendation.”
  • Your Breeze Intelligence agent evaluates the past 24 hours of email data and sets the property to “Continue,” “Revise Content,” or “Pause Sequence.”
  • A workflow checks that property daily. If it says “Revise Content,” you get a workflow-generated task and Slack alert to rewrite the next email.
  • You update the copy and monitor engagement through your HubSpot dashboard. The AI tracks if opens and clicks bounce back.

Now your nurture campaigns adapt to audience behavior without burning your team’s hours on content hypothesis testing.

How INSIDEA Helps

Getting AI agents to deliver real value in HubSpot requires more than script installation—it takes smart configuration and tight alignment across your CRM logic.

INSIDEA works with marketing and revenue teams to bridge that gap between automation and strategy. Whether you’re adopting AI for the first time or scaling your data-driven workflows, we help you build a stable system that works for your real-world process.

How we help:

  • HubSpot onboarding: We configure your portal and ensure core automations reflect actual business needs.
  • Ongoing management: Keep your data clean, your workflows stable, and your reporting clear.
  • Automation support: We refine branching logic to match how your buyers move—not just how forms get filled.
  • CRM alignment and reporting: Get everyone reading the same data and tracking the same conversions.
  • AI workflow integration: We install, configure, and maintain systems such as Breeze Intelligence to enable continuous learning in your campaign strategy.

If you’re ready to stop guessing and start automating smarter, visit INSIDEA to set up a call.

Don’t squander live campaign data or spend cycles on guesswork. Let AI agents handle the heavy optimization, so your team can focus on strategy, creativity, and closing deals.

Jigar Thakker is a HubSpot Certified Expert and CBO at INSIDEA. With over 7 years of expertise in digital marketing and automation, Jigar specializes in optimizing RevOps strategies, helping businesses unlock their full potential. A HubSpot Community Champion, he is proficient in all HubSpot solutions, including Sales, Marketing, Service, CMS, and Operations Hubs. Jigar is dedicated to transforming your RevOps into a revenue-generating powerhouse, leveraging HubSpot’s unique capabilities to boost sales and marketing conversions.

The Award-Winning Team Is Ready.

Are You?

“At INSIDEA, it’s all about putting people first. Our top priority? You. Whether you’re part of our incredible team, a valued customer, or a trusted partner, your satisfaction always comes before anything else. We’re not just focused on meeting expectations; we’re here to exceed them and that’s what we take pride in!”

Pratik Thakker

Founder & CEO

Company-of-the-year

Featured In

Ready to take your marketing to the next level?

Book a demo and discovery call to get a look at:


By clicking next, you agree to receive communications from INSIDEA in accordance with our Privacy Policy.